State Police to Conduct Annual Training Exercise on St. Lawrence River

October 1, 2025 – At 1:00 p.m., the New York State Police Underwater Recovery Team and Aviation Unit will conduct their annual extensive training exercise on the St. Lawrence River near Alexandria Bay.

The teams will be setting up at Bonnie Castle, with the exercise expected to conclude around 3:00 p.m. Media representatives and members of the public are welcome to attend and observe the training.

The Underwater Recovery Team is tasked with locating evidence, victims, and weapons underwater in support of investigations across New York State. This area provides an ideal training environment to prepare for the demanding missions the team undertakes year-round.

This joint training with the State Police Aviation Unit ensures members remain proficient in the specialized skills required for complex recovery operations, enhancing readiness to respond to emergencies.
